The accident happened around 10:20 a.m. when the southbound train was on its way to the Brentwood C-Train station. There were about 30 people aboard the train when it was struck by the crane, which was stationed on Crowchild Trail southbound. The train derailed as a result of the collision, coming to an abrupt stop and causing several passengers to fall, police said, ?9 h& B( \* H9 [3 i+ b
